Roasted Beet & Chickpea Wraps with Tahini Lemon Sauce
Earthy roasted beets and hearty chickpeas are layered into warm wraps with fresh greens, herbs, and a creamy tahini lemon sauce. It’s a vibrant vegetarian meal that’s nutrient-packed and satisfying.
Prep: 15 minutes
Cooking: 30 minutes
Total: 45 minutes
Ingredients
For the Roasted Beets
3 medium beets, peeled & cut into wedges
1 tbsp olive oil
½ tsp cumin
½ tsp paprika
Salt & black pepper, to taste
For the Chickpeas
1 can (15 oz / 400 g) chickpeas, rinsed & drained
1 tbsp olive oil
½ tsp garlic powder
½ tsp smoked paprika
Salt, to taste
For the Tahini Lemon Sauce
¼ cup tahini
2 tbsp lemon juice
1 tbsp olive oil
1 garlic clove, minced
2–3 tbsp warm water
Salt, to taste
For Assembly
4 large wraps, flatbreads, or pita
2 cups fresh greens (spinach, arugula, or mixed lettuce)
½ small red onion, thinly sliced
Fresh parsley or mint leaves, chopped
Instructions
Step 1: Roast the Beets
Preheat oven to 400°F (200°C).
Toss beet wedges with olive oil, cumin, paprika, salt, and pepper.
Roast on a baking sheet 25–30 minutes until tender.
Step 2: Roast or Saute Chickpeas
Toss chickpeas with olive oil, garlic powder, paprika, and salt.
Spread on a baking sheet and roast alongside beets for 20–25 minutes, OR saute in a skillet until lightly crispy.
Step 3: Make Tahini Lemon Sauce
In a bowl, whisk tahini, lemon juice, olive oil, garlic, and salt.
Add warm water gradually until creamy and pourable.
Step 4: Assemble Wraps
Warm wraps or pita.
Layer with greens, roasted beets, chickpeas, onion, and herbs.
Drizzle generously with tahini lemon sauce.
Roll up and serve!
Notes & Tips
Extra crunch → Add cucumber, shredded carrots, or pickled red onions.
Protein boost → Add grilled halloumi or crumbled feta.
Meal prep → Store roasted beets, chickpeas, and sauce separately; assemble wraps when ready to eat.
Gluten-free → Use gluten-free wraps or lettuce leaves.
Frequently Asked Questions
Q: Can I use canned beets instead of roasting fresh ones?
A: Yes, but roasted fresh beets have a deeper flavor. If using canned, skip roasting and season lightly.
Q: How long does the tahini sauce last?
A: Store in the fridge up to 5 days; stir before using.
Q: Can I serve this as a bowl instead of a wrap?
A: Absolutely – layer beets, chickpeas, and greens over quinoa or rice, then top with the tahini sauce.
